Building Damage Repair in Denver, CO
Building damage repair services address the restoration and reinforcement of properties affected by various types of damage, including weather-related incidents, structural issues, or accidents. These projects typically involve fixing or replacing damaged walls, roofs, foundations, and other structural elements to ensure the property’s stability and safety. Homeowners often seek this service after events such as storms, leaks, or structural deterioration, and they usually want to understand the scope of repairs needed, the materials used, and the expected outcomes before requesting assistance.
Property owners should consider the extent of the damage, the urgency of repairs, and any necessary permits or inspections involved in the process. Clear communication about the specific damage, the potential impact on the property’s value, and the timeline for repairs can help in making informed decisions. Understanding the repair process and what to expect can support a smoother experience in restoring the property’s integrity and appearance.

Common Building Damage Repair Jobs
Roof Damage Repairs - restoration of roofs affected by storms, leaks, or fallen debris.
Foundation Crack Repair - fixing cracks and settling issues that compromise structural stability.
Wall and Ceiling Restoration - repairing holes, cracks, and water damage in interior surfaces.
Siding and Exterior Wall Repair - restoring damaged siding, brick, or stucco to protect the property.
Window and Door Frame Repair - fixing broken or misaligned frames caused by impact or shifting.
Water Damage Restoration - addressing leaks and flooding to prevent further deterioration.
Building Damage Repair Questions
What types of building damage repairs are available? Services include fixing roof leaks, repairing foundation cracks, restoring damaged walls, and addressing water intrusion issues.
How can I tell if my property needs damage repair? Signs include visible cracks, water stains, sagging ceilings, or damaged exterior surfaces that may indicate underlying issues.
What should property owners know before starting repairs? Proper assessment of the damage is essential to determine the appropriate repair approach and prevent further issues.
Are repairs suitable for both residential and commercial buildings? Yes, damage repair services are available for a variety of property types, including homes and commercial properties.
